Transaction f72fa0cbf751f3f113f835f7abe58345d56c51e9835f2ec689b939c70b94784e

60 Input
1 Outputs
  • f72fa0cbf751f3f113f835f7abe58345d56c51e9835f2ec689b939c70b94784e:0
  • value  5184870768
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h